St. Barnabas MP: I Can’t Apologize In Good Conscience
NASSAU, BAHAMAS – Member of Parliament for St. Barnabas Shanendon Cartwright has been suspended from the House of Assembly for one sitting after refusing to apologize when called upon to do so by the Parliamentary Committee on Privilege.
